STEP
|
INSPECTION
|
ACTION
|
1
|
VERIFY WHETHER MALFUNCTION IS IN COMMON POWER SUPPLY OF WARNING LIGHTS AND INDICATOR LIGHTS, OR IN OTHER WARNING LIGHTS AND INDICATOR LIGHTS
• Do other warning and indicator lights illuminate when the ignition switch is turned to the ON position?
|
Yes
|
Go to step 4.
|
No
|
Go to the next step.
|
2
|
INSPECT INSTRUMENT CLUSTER POWER SUPPLY FUSE
• Is the instrument cluster ignition power supply fuse normal?
|
Yes
|
Go to the next step.
|
No
|
Inspect for a short to ground on the circuit with the blown fuse.
Repair or replace if necessary.
Install appropriate amperage fuse.
|
*3
|
VERIFY WHETHER MALFUNCTION IS IN WIRING HARNESS (INSPECT FOR CONTINUITY BETWEEN INSTRUMENT CLUSTER POWER SUPPLY AND INSTRUMENT CLUSTER) OR INSTRUMENT CLUSTER
• Turn the ignition switch to the ON position.
• Measure the voltage at instrument cluster connector (12-pin) terminal 1G.
• Is the voltage approx. 12 V?
|
Yes
|
Replace the instrument cluster (open circuit in instrument cluster).
|
No
|
Inspect for an open circuit between the instrument cluster and ground.
Repair or replace if necessary.
|
4
|
CONFIRM DTC U1900 USING M-MDS
• Retrieve DTCs from the PCM, ABS and instrument cluster.
• Is DTC U1900 retrieved?
|
Yes
|
Go to the next step.
|
No
|
Inspect the instrument cluster. If normal, go to Step 6.
|
5
|
CONFIRM DTCS U0121, U0100 AND U0214 USING M-MDS:
• Retrieve DTCs from the instrument cluster.
• Are DTCs U0121, U0100 and U0214 retrieved?
|
Yes
|
Replace the instrument cluster (open circuit in instrument cluster).
|
No
|
Inspect network communication for related system malfunction.
Repair or replace if necessary.
|
6
|
CONFIRM DTC B2477 FOR INSTRUMENT CLUSTER USING M-MDS
• Is DTC B2477 retrieved?
|
Yes
|
Perform instrument cluster configuration.
|
No
|
Replace the ABS HU/CM.
